Rayon is a semi-synthetic fiber derived from natural sources, primarily wood pulp. It was first developed in the late 19th century as a substitute for silk, and its production process involves dissolving cellulose from plant materials to create a viscous solution. This solution is then extruded through spinnerets to form fibers, which can be woven or knitted into fabric.
Rayon is known for its softness, breathability, and ability to drape elegantly, making it a popular choice in the fashion industry for garments such as dresses, blouses, and linings. The versatility of rayon extends beyond its aesthetic appeal; it can mimic the qualities of various natural fibers, including cotton and silk. This adaptability allows designers to create a wide range of textures and finishes.

The Environmental Impression of Rayon Production
The production of rayon cloth has a fancy environmental footprint that warrants cautious assessment. The process begins Together with the harvesting of trees, usually from forests That will not be sustainably managed. This deforestation can result in habitat loss and biodiversity decrease.
Moreover, the substances Utilized in the manufacturing system, including sodium hydroxide and carbon disulfide, pose pitfalls to both human health as well as atmosphere. These substances can contaminate water resources if not managed thoroughly, resulting in air pollution that has an effect on community ecosystems. Together with chemical considerations, the Electrical power intake connected with rayon generation is significant.
The process demands substantial quantities of drinking water and Vitality, contributing to greenhouse gas emissions. While some companies are adopting extra sustainable practices, like sourcing wood from certified sustainable forests or employing closed-loop units to reduce squander, the overall affect of rayon output continues to be a subject of discussion amongst environmentalists and consumers alike.
Pros of Rayon Material
Among the main benefits of rayon cloth is its Fantastic comfort. The fiber is soft versus the pores and skin and it has excellent moisture-wicking properties, rendering it an ideal option for heat weather conditions outfits. Additionally, rayon's breathability allows for excellent air circulation, which often can assistance regulate physique temperature.
These features make rayon a favored choice for summertime clothes and activewear. One more sizeable benefit of rayon is its versatility in style and design. The material might be dyed easily and retains colour well, causing vibrant hues that appeal to shoppers.
Its power to mimic other fabrics signifies that designers can develop lavish-hunting garments at a decreased Price than pure silk or other high-stop products. This affordability combined with aesthetic charm can make rayon a well-liked preference in each significant style and daily use.
Disadvantages of Rayon Material
Regardless of its numerous rewards, rayon fabric isn't devoid of its disadvantages. One particular important concern is its sturdiness; rayon fibers can weaken when soaked, resulting in probable difficulties with wear and tear after some time. This characteristic can make rayon much less appropriate for things that involve Recurrent washing or heavy use, which include activewear or kid's cloth rayon.
Furthermore, rayon is often at risk of wrinkling, which can necessitate a lot more Repeated ironing and maintenance. A further sizeable draw back would be the environmental affect affiliated with its creation. As Beforehand talked about, the chemical substances Employed in manufacturing rayon might be damaging Otherwise handled effectively.
Also, the reliance on tree harvesting raises problems about deforestation and its prolonged-phrase consequences on ecosystems. For shoppers who prioritize sustainability, these things might outweigh the advantages of comfort and elegance made available from rayon cloth.
Sustainability and Rayon Cloth
The sustainability of rayon fabric is a nuanced issue that depends largely on the practices employed during its production. Some manufacturers are making strides toward more eco-friendly methods by sourcing wood from sustainably managed forests and implementing closed-loop systems that recycle chemicals used in the production check here process. These advancements can significantly reduce the environmental impact of rayon.
As awareness grows around sustainable fashion, the industry may continue to evolve toward more responsible practices.
Alternatives to Rayon Fabric
As shoppers grow to be much more environmentally conscious, numerous options to rayon fabric have emerged out there. A person notable alternative is Tencel (lyocell), that is manufactured from sustainably sourced wood pulp using a shut-loop method that recycles water and solvents. Tencel presents similar softness and breathability to rayon but having a drastically decreased environmental influence.
Another choice is natural and organic cotton, which happens to be grown without synthetic pesticides or fertilizers, making it a more sustainable choice for Those people seeking normal fibers. Hemp is likewise getting popularity because of its small source specifications and longevity. These possibilities offer people with options that align better with eco-friendly values though however providing comfort and elegance.
Earning Educated Decisions: How to Shop for Eco-Pleasant Fabrics
When purchasing eco-welcoming fabrics, buyers should prioritize transparency from manufacturers concerning their sourcing and production procedures. Hunt for certifications that show sustainable procedures, such as GOTS (World wide Natural Textile Standard) for organic and natural textiles or Good Trade certifications that guarantee moral labor procedures. Investigating models that prioritize sustainability may also cause more informed getting decisions.
